Preheat your oven to 400°F (200°C).
Use a meat mallet to even out the thickness of the chicken breasts.
Prepare a breading station by placing three shallow dishes side by side. Fill the first dish with flour, the second with beaten eggs, and the third with a mixture of breadcrumbs, Parmesan cheese, basil, oregano, garlic powder, salt, and pepper.
Coat each chicken breast in flour, shaking off any excess. Dip it into the beaten eggs, then coat it with the breadcrumb mixture.
In a large skillet, heat the olive oil over medium-high heat. Cook the breaded chicken breasts until they are golden brown on both sides, approximately 2-3 minutes per side.
Transfer the chicken to a baking dish and top each one with some marinara sauce and shredded mozzarella cheese.
Bake in the preheated oven for 10-15 minutes, or until the cheese is melted and bubbly.
Serve the chicken parmesan with more marinara sauce on the side.
